About Indian River Estates, FL
Indian River Estates is a small town located in Florida with a population of 7,331 residents according to the latest US Census Bureau American Community Survey data. The median household income is $54,563 per year, which is 27% below the national median of $75,149. The median age of 43 years is notably older the US median age of 38.9 years, suggesting a more established community with a higher proportion of long-term residents.
Housing Market Overview
The housing market in Indian River Estates features a median home value of $238,000, which is 3% below the national median of $244,900. This positions Indian River Estates in a moderately priced market relative to the rest of the country. Median monthly rent is $2,177, 87% above the national average of $1,163/month. Of the 3,178 total housing units, 91% are owner-occupied (2,665 units) and 9% are renter-occupied (250 units). The high homeownership rate suggests a stable, established residential community.
Economy & Employment
The local economy in Indian River Estates shows an unemployment rate of 5.1%, which is near the national rate of 3.7%. The poverty rate stands at 21.8%, above the national average of 12.4%. Workers in Indian River Estates have an average one-way commute time of 23.8 minutes.
